Video: Mercedes-Benz F1 Turbo Setup Shows Why Formula 1 is King

Everyone has their favourite form of motor sport, right? Some prefer Nascar. Others prefer their touring cars. Some prefer Indy and here in Australia, it’s the V8 Supercars. The good thing is that we don’t have choose between one or the other. We can watch it all. If we did have to choose, though, I’m sure it’d be Formula 1 that topped the heap. If you can get away from all the corporate BS and the questionable records of some countries that pay to host races, what Formula 1 excels at is innovation. Whether it’s engine tech, suspension, safety devices, […]

Continue Reading